| Problem | Likely Cause | Fix | | :--- | :--- | :--- | | Macro stops mid-way | Screen turned off | Add a "Keep Screen On" action at the start of the macro. | | UI element not found | App changed layout | Use a hybrid approach: look for element ID first, fallback to coordinate tap. | | Macro runs too fast | System lag | Insert 50-100ms "short wait" actions between critical taps. | | Accessibility service turns off | Android battery optimization | Whitelist MACRO ANDROID V2 from battery optimization settings. | Result: A simple safety net that keeps others
